Mobility Scooter - A Great Way to Get Around<br><br><img src="https://cdn.freshstore.cloud/offer/images/646/1159/veleco-faster-lit-ion-4-wheeled-mobility-scooter-fully-assembled-and-ready-to-use-removeable-lithium-ion-battery-safe-and-stable-alarm-spacious-storage-cupholder-black-1159.jpg" style="max-width:410px;float:left;padding:10px 10px 10px 0px;border:0px;">Mobility scooters are an ideal way to get around. It lets you be independent and takes the control back into your hands, rather than having to rely upon family or friends to take you around.<br><br>The majority of basic scooters are made to handle smooth surfaces like carpets and floors All-terrain models can drive over different types of ground, including slopes.<br><br>Simple to Operate<br><br>Mobility scooters provide their users with independence. A mobility scooter is an excellent option for people who are no longer able to drive or have poor eyesight. They can get around town without relying on relatives or taxi services.<br><br>The scooters are easy to operate and maneuver and the tyres - designed for the footpath - can cope with bumps and uneven surfaces. However there is a certain amount of coordination and mobility required to operate a scooter, and anyone considering one should speak with their physician or occupational therapist to confirm that they're capable of controlling the vehicle's speed and acceleration. You might want to test drive a friend's scooter or a retailer's before you purchase.<br><br>When you are storing your mobility scooter, it's important to follow the instructions that are laid out in the user's manual. This will ensure that it's in good operating condition and ready to use when required. It's also a good idea to clean the scooter prior to storage and take away any accessories such as cup holders or baskets because these things can get damaged or lost when you are not using it for long periods of time.<br><br>Storing a scooter inside is ideal because it shields the vehicle from the elements while offering an enviable environment for the operator. Storage in sheds or spare rooms is feasible, provided there is enough space to move the vehicle around and protect it from freezing temperatures. If these spaces aren't available, a garage with shelves that are custom-made can be an ideal alternative. When storing a scooter outside it is a great idea to put on rain covers to shield the vehicle from water and other damage caused by weather.<br><br>Easy to store<br><br>Many mobility scooters have been made with portability as a primary feature. It must have enough clearance to avoid being stuck on uneven surfaces like the threshold or door.<br><br>The majority of mobility scooters have tillers (T-shaped columns) that rotate the front wheels left, right, or straight. They may also have controls for forward and reverse speeds, speed and turning signals. Some models have delta tillers with handles that wrap around to accommodate those who have limited hand dexterity or strength.<br><br>The seats of scooters are typically padded, either foam-filled or air-filled, to provide extra comfort. Most premium models have an swivel seat that enables users to easily take off and on the vehicle. Some models also come with adjustable height features that enable the driver to choose the most comfortable position.<br><br>The type of battery that powers your scooter will affect its ability to tackle the hills. Lead-acid batteries weigh more than lithium-ion batteries. It is essential to clean the scooter frequently to prevent dust and dirt from building up in areas that could damage the mechanical components of the device. Also, keeping the scooter dry can prevent rust from forming on the metal parts.<br><br>The best method for cleaning your scooter is to use a towel lightly dampened with alcohol or water. You can also make use of a mild cleaning solution or a mixture of warm water and baking soda. You should always be certain to shut off the power to your vehicle and unplug the battery prior to starting cleaning.<br><br>Begin by wiping the entire surface of the scooter using the cloth, making certain to include crevices such as those between buttons on the controls. Vacuum the device to get rid of any dirt or dust. Then, wipe the controls with a dry, clean cloth. Be extra cautious around the wheels, since they can easily get damaged or dirty.<br><br>After cleaning the scooter then let it air dry completely. It's also recommended to keep the scooter in a dry, clean area when it isn't in use such as an indoor shed or garage. If you live in a place that is often wet it's worth investing in a tarp for rainy weather.<br><br>Another thing you should do is regularly inspect the scooter for loose fasteners. The loose fasteners could cause the device to shake or vibrate which can affect stability and handling. It's also a good idea, to apply lubricant regularly to the moving parts of the scooter in order to reduce friction and prolong the lifespan of the device.<br><br>Easy to Maintain<br><br>Like any vehicle mobility scooters may break down and require maintenance from time to time. Most of the time, these repairs can easily be completed by the owner. It is a good idea to read and follow the manual that came along with your scooter. This can help prevent many problems from occurring in the first place.<br><br>Most mobility scooters are equipped with sealed lead acid or Gel-based batteries that require charging after a considerable amount of usage. When not in use, it is essential to ensure your battery is fully full and stored in a cool, dry location. Many <a href="https://heavenarticle.com/author/lunchmist1-179886/">value-For-money scooters</a> also have controls and steering mechanisms that may require lubrication to maintain an efficient operation.<br><br>Tires can be a major problem with mobility scooters. It is important to check your tyres regularly and ensure they are properly filled. Over-inflated tyres could cause flat spots, which can affect the performance of the scooter. Under-inflated tyres could cause punctures and damage to the wheels or rims.<br><br><img src="https://cdn.freshstore.cloud/offer/images/646/296/veleco-faster-4-wheeled-mobility-scooter-fully-assembled-and-ready-to-use-safe-and-stable-alarm-spacious-storage-cupholder-blue-296.jpg" style="max-width:400px;float:left;padding:10px 10px 10px 0px;border:0px;">Many mobility scooters feature pneumatic tires that are filled with air and can offer a comfortable ride. However, they are susceptible to punctures and flats, so it's best to ensure that the tyres are properly inflated and avoid riding over sharp objects. As time passes, the tyres also degrade and will require replacement. It is therefore crucial to test the recommended tyre pressure frequently. If the tyres are damaged, they should be repaired as soon as possible to avoid further problems.
